Abstract
A series of organic sensitizers based on thieno[3,4-c]pyrrole-4,6-dione (FNE38-FNE40) were designed and synthesized through incorporating varied alkyl chain into the pyrrole ring for dye-sensitized solar cells. A high solar-to-electricity conversion efficiency of 6.16% was achieved for the quasi-solid-state device based on sensitizer FNE40 with a branched alkyl chain.
